What's New with Phil & Dixie is a gaming parody comic by Phil Foglio. What's New was Foglio's first comic, and was published in the magazines Dragon and The Duelist , as well as in print collections and online.
Premise
[edit ]The comic stars Phil Foglio, along with Dixie Null, as they explore the world of gaming, particularly tabletop RPGs, with a mixture of reportage and advice to the reader. Strips created for The Duelist magazine focused on Magic: The Gathering .[1] [better source needed ]
A long-running joke revolved around the often promised and often delayed "Sex in D&D" segment.[# 1] [# 2] [# 3] This segment never appeared in magazine printings, but was finally written[# 4] and included as additional material in one of the strip's book printings.[citation needed ]
Original magazine publications
[edit ]In an interview, Foglio said that What's New was his start in comics, and was first published in Dragon magazine in 1980.[2] In another interview, he said that he had done some covers for Dragon, and noted he could earn much more for similar effort if he added jokes.[3]
The comic first appeared in Dragon shortly before issue #50 and ran until issue #84, when Foglio stopped the comic to work on other projects.[4] According to Wizards, characters from What's New appeared in issue #5 of another Foglio work, a comic book adaptation of Another Fine Myth .[4]
What's New was revived for a run in The Duelist magazine, also published by Wizards of the Coast.[4] It ran in The Duelist from 1993 to 1999,[citation needed ] ending when publication of The Duelist ceased.[4]
After the end of The Duelist, the comic returned to Dragon and ran there from 1999 to 2003 (issues 265–311), plus a final "farewell" installment Dragon #359, the last issue of Dragon in print.[citation needed ]
Book printings and online publication
[edit ]The entire run in Dragon, plus additional material, was published in two print collections by Palliard Press.[4]
In 2001 a third volume was published by Studio Foglio collecting all the Duelist magazine strips, along with some bonus content.[5]
From 2007 to 2010, What's New was republished on Foglio's website as a weekly webcomic.[# 5] [6] This has been offline since February 2016, along with webcomic republications of Buck Godot and MythAdventures , when Airship Entertainment's old website broke down.[7]
